Joe’s Story

 Joe’s Story A Fairytale Hunter Novella by Renee Marski

Joe’s Story was a slow start for me.  I felt it really pick up momentum once Talia was a main part of the story line.

Joe was an outsider that was found at eight years old by Snow and kept at the school.  He was trained and eventually became a part of a 5-member team.  

Talia was sent to their school from a Scotland school. The move was to protect her from her abusive husband.  We first met her in Finn’s Story.  

Joe wants Talia and agrees to marry her and pretend her unborn child is his to protect them both. It begins to appear Joe will get a happily ever after until a mission leads to him losing part of his leg.

He starts drinking and Talia leaves.  In the end, he gets clean but he has lost Talia. He can still be a father to Tara but from a distance as Talia moves to another state.

I fall more in love with this series with each book I read.

Reviewed by Shelly
